how to use window onload function in typescript

Second, assign the onload event handler to the image. To learn more, see our tips on writing great answers. Not the answer you're looking for? Alert "Image is loaded" immediately after The JavaScript Tutorial website helps you learn JavaScript programming from scratch quickly and effectively. Images and other resources may also still continue loading. Use the event name in methods like addEventListener(), or set an event handler property. In both examples, onLoad of body tag and window.onload have the same functionality to execute the statements after completing page load. In Javascript, the declaration of a new property within any object, is very simple and there's even 2 ways to do it: // Declare programatically window.MyProperty = function () { alert ("Hello World"); }; // Declare with Brackets window ["MyProperty"] = function () { alert ("Hello World"); }; The Window variable, is an object, therefore to . Home JavaScript DOM JavaScript onload. The document.readyState property tells us about the current loading state. Use Inline Function in HTML's onload Event Handler of iframe The notable exception is sending analytics. In other words, no part of the new popup can be initially positioned offscreen. Method 1: Using onload method: The body of a webpage contains the actual content that is to be displayed. How do I call a JavaScript function on page load? In the next example I will show you how to change the code to use TypeScript's Arrow Function. As DOMContentLoaded waits for scripts, it now waits for styles before them as well. To quickly begin app development, I use the "Create React . The format of returned data depends on the read operation's method. How can I find out which sectors are used by files on NTFS? How do I align things in the following tabular environment? Doubling the cube, field extensions and minimal polynoms. First, create an image element after the document has been fully loaded by placing the code inside the event handler of the window's load event. The onload property processes load events after the element has finished loading. BCD tables only load in the browser with JavaScript enabled. You can read more about it here simple example: export class Example implements OnInit { constructor () {} ngOnInit () { //code that will execute at the start of the loading process } } If this feature is set, the new window will not have access to the originating window via Window.opener and returns null. The load event also fires on images. If this feature is enabled, it requests that a minimal popup window be used. Use window.onload function: It is used to perform the task as soon as the page refresh or loading. Why are Suriname, Belize, and Guinea-Bissau classified as "Small Island Developing States"? It displays a default alert dialogue when a web page loads completely with images and text content. Because things are executed in order if your script was in the head section then the body and your content didn't yet exist by definition of execute in order. To do this we create a variable called "self" to hold a reference to the Main class scope and pass it into the "onload" function so we can call "self.onImageLoad (event);". Syntax: Follow these four easy steps and get a clear understanding of the window.onload method. The window.onload ensures all the elements are loaded and are available for document.getElementById ('my_iframe') to fetch them. Difference between var and let in JavaScript, Convert a string to an integer in JavaScript. After this session the project has been created; a new window is opened on the right side. Wed like our function to execute when the DOM is loaded, be it now or later.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. The following options are supported: If this feature is enabled, it requests that a minimal popup window be used. How can I get new selection in "select" in Angular 2? The minimum required value is 100. Property Try to provide a meaningful name to your target attribute and reuse such target attribute on your page so that a click on another link may load the referenced resource in an already created and rendered window (therefore speeding up the process for the user) and therefore justifying the reason (and user system resources, time spent) for creating a secondary window in the first place. Find centralized, trusted content and collaborate around the technologies you use most. Note: Specifying any features in the windowFeatures parameter, other than noopener or noreferrer, also has the effect of requesting a popup. How to run TypeScript files from command line? Window.onload function we can use to perform some task as soon as the page finishes loading. Syntax Use the event name in methods like addEventListener (), or set an event handler property. The right interface for onLoad is SyntheticEvent Please continue reading below to see how to use it or read my guide on using React events with TypeScript. For instance, if the page has a form with login and password, and the browser remembered the values, then on DOMContentLoaded it may try to autofill them (if approved by the user). Yes, it will not execute after you navigate as the DOM already loaded, you can execute your code without window.load there. How To Add Google Translate Button On Your Webpage? The onload event can be used to check the visitor's browser type and browser This is my tree view structure using check boxes, If I understand correctly you're looking for ngOnInit which is normally used to setup things before the view loads. Once the element is queried, we attach the function to it using the onload event handler of the HTML object. window.onunload When a visitor leaves the page, the unload event triggers on window. Unlike images, the web browser starts downloading JavaScript files only after the src property has been assigned and the